When concrete thin plate suffers cold wave, it will produce great temperature stress as a result of the structure's uneven temperature variations, and even sometimes there would be some temperature cracks on the surface of concrete thin plate;and then these cracks would influence security of the structure. This phenomenon is very obvious in concrete thin plate at early ages.
